Comparison of Michael Kors Watches

Model Style Material Water Resistance Movement Type Price Range
Bradshaw Chronograph Stainless Steel 100 meters Quartz $250 – $350
Lexington Dress Stainless Steel 50 meters Quartz $200 – $300
Dylan Casual Leather/Steel 50 meters Quartz $150 – $250
Suri Fashion Leather 30 meters Quartz $150 – $200
Lennox Sport Silicone/Steel 100 meters Quartz $180 – $280

User Tips for Michael Kors Watches

  • Maintenance: Regularly clean your watch with a soft cloth to maintain its shine. Avoid exposing it to extreme temperatures and moisture.
  • Battery Replacement: For quartz watches, replace the battery every 1-3 years to keep it running accurately.
  • Wrist Fit: If the watch feels loose, consider getting links removed or adjusting the leather strap for a snug fit.
  • Avoid Scratches: Be cautious of surfaces that may scratch the watch glass, especially for models with polished finishes.

Technical Features of Popular Michael Kors Models

Model Case Size Case Thickness Dial Color Strap Width Warranty
Bradshaw 45 mm 12 mm Silver 22 mm 2 years
Lexington 43 mm 10 mm Black 20 mm 2 years
Dylan 44 mm 11 mm Blue 22 mm 2 years
Suri 38 mm 8 mm Rose Gold 18 mm 2 years
Lennox 42 mm 11 mm Gold 20 mm 2 years

FAQ

What is the average price of Michael Kors watches?
The price range for Michael Kors watches typically falls between $150 and $350, depending on the model and features.

Are Michael Kors watches water-resistant?
Yes, many models offer varying degrees of water resistance, with some being suitable for swimming and others for everyday splashes.

How do I maintain my Michael Kors watch?
Regularly clean it with a soft cloth, avoid exposing it to harsh conditions, and ensure timely battery replacements for quartz models.

What types of watches does Michael Kors offer?
Michael Kors offers a variety of styles, including chronographs, dress watches, casual watches, and smartwatches.

Can I wear my Michael Kors watch while swimming?
It depends on the model. Check the water resistance rating; models rated for 100 meters or more are generally suitable for swimming.

How do I know if my Michael Kors watch is authentic?
Look for quality craftsmanship, the brand logo, and purchase from authorized retailers. Authentic watches typically have a warranty and a serial number.

What features should I consider when buying a Michael Kors watch?
Consider the watch’s style, material, size, water resistance, and any additional features like chronographs or smart capabilities.

Do Michael Kors watches come with a warranty?
Yes, most Michael Kors watches come with a warranty of two years against manufacturing defects.

How can I adjust the size of my Michael Kors watch?
For metal strap watches, links can be removed at a jeweler. Leather straps can be adjusted by moving the buckle to a different hole.

Are there smartwatches available from Michael Kors?
Yes, Michael Kors offers a range of smartwatches that combine fashion with technology, featuring notifications and fitness tracking capabilities.
